Ordinals
beta
Address 3BZwBNDwDfWpbuS1GsmATUjFLyxJpXscRn
sat balance
6056
outputs
e5f5cc4c87d625bcdc7153856da2c42dd4f383da5fe7946a85057831411ac3cb:1